Cobb was an excellent pilot who stopped flying after the [[Battle of Alta]]. {{book ref|Skyward|21}} As first Citizen he became an instructor for new pilots; a job he excels at due to his true concern for his students. {{book ref|Skyward|8}}
 
He helps Spensa learn the truth about her father and tells her there is a suspected genetic defect for his actions. He then asked her if she saw eyes in the dark or could hear the stars as her father had confessed before the incident. {{book ref|Skyward|40}}
As commander of his flight, he chooses tactics that are safest for his crew. {{book ref|Skyward|25}} Because of this, his class is considered the safest one. {{book ref|Skyward|34}}
 
During the Second Battle of Alta, he is contacted by M-Bot, who had written a new program and decided to help Spensa, who was in severe danger. Cobb answered the call and flew for the first time in years to save Spensa and managed to do so. After they reunited, he returned M-Bot to Spensa. {{book ref|Skyward|51}}

=== Ironsides ===
Judy Ironsides was Cobb’s fight leader in the Battle of Alta, she was the one who ordered him to shoot down Chaser. {{book ref|Skyward|21}}
 
Cobb had been more sensitive to all deaths than her and this difference seemed to have alienated them. She respects him but stands firm on her decisions. The other disagreement is on the existence of the defect causing Chaser to become a traitor, and moreover that this would be passed to Spensa. {{book ref|Skyward|i|1}}
 
=== Jorgen ===
Cobb knows and acknowledges Jorgen’s background and gives him the fight leader position since he first day. {{book ref|Skyward|8}} Still, he is as tough with him as with anyone, snapping at him when arrogant. He does give good leadership advice and wants him to earn respect. {{book ref|Skyward|11}}
